Projecting Bad News Barrett's Odds of Retaining IC Title at WWE WrestleMania 31

Donald WoodFeb 26, 2015

Since winning the Intercontinental Championship, Bad News Barrett has been losing to almost everyone he meets in the ring. At WWE’s WrestleMania 31, he will likely have to defend the title in a Fatal 4-Way match.

At this point, most fans hope Barrett loses the IC title so he can go back to being one of the top workers and personalities in the company.

While there was a time when the Intercontinental Championship was the second-most important title in the company and holding it really meant something, the wrestler who holds the title now is treated like a jobber and loses on free television as often as possible.

Barrett won the title on January 5 but has gone 4-7 in TV or pay-per-view matches during that stretch, according to CageMatch.net. Booking a champion to register seven losses makes him look incredibly weak and takes away any validity the championship belt holds.

As if the IC title scene weren't convoluted enough with the champion losing all the time, WWE has added three other stars into the mix and has been teasing a Fatal 4-Way match for the belt at WrestleMania.

With Dean Ambrose, Dolph Ziggler and even R-Truth involved in the title hunt during this week’s episode of Raw, the possibility of a multi-person match for the Intercontinental Championship is growing with each passing day.

As great as the individual stories have been in the past (Barrett, Ambrose and Ziggler are all crowd favorites and some of the hottest talents in the sport), the WWE Universe will have a hard time getting behind this match due to the lack of a believable storyline.

Another major issue is WWE's shoehorning R-Truth into this program. While there is no doubt that Truth has the in-ring skills and charisma to be in the same conversation as the other challengers, he has been built as a jobber for several years and has been catapulted into this storyline with no build.

If this was the plan all along, Truth should have been winning more often to get the WWE Universe to believe he will be an actual contender at WrestleMania.

After watching the way the company has booked the Intercontinental Championship and the man holding the belt, the hope for many is that R-Truth actually walks out of the biggest PPV of the year with the belt.

There is little chance the WWE will book the title and champion stronger moving forward, and Ambrose, Ziggler and Barrett deserve better than being jobbers to the stars.

While Ambrose, Ziggler and Barrett have the skills in the ring and on the mic to bring prestige back to a secondary title, the lack of proper storytelling and the recent struggles of whoever is holding the belt have resulted in an utter lack of confidence.

For Barrett's fans, a loss at WrestleMania would free him from the shackles of the IC title and allow him to move on to something more entertaining, such as a one-on-one feud with an actual storyline attached to it.

Bad News Barrett’s Odds of Retaining: 12-1
